The global switch panel market is seeing diverse trends across different regions. North America holds a significant share, primarily due to rapid technological advancements and an increasing demand for smart home systems. According to a recent report by MarketsandMarkets, the region accounted for 35% of the market in 2022. This trend is expected to continue, as smart devices become more integrated into daily life.
In contrast, the Asia-Pacific region is emerging as a hotbed for switch panel purchases. A growing middle class and urbanization are driving this growth. Statista reports that the Asia-Pacific market will experience a compound annual growth rate (CAGR) of 8.5% from 2023 to 2026. Investment in renewable energy and smart grid technologies also influences purchasing patterns. However, challenges such as fluctuating supply chains and material costs persist.
Europe is leaning towards sustainable solutions in switch panel designs. Regulatory pressures are pushing buyers to seek eco-friendly options. Interestingly, a survey by Frost & Sullivan highlighted that 60% of buyers in Europe prioritize sustainable products over traditional ones. Yet, this focus on sustainability sometimes leads to compromises on performance, raising questions about the balance between environmental impact and user needs.
| Region | Market Size (Million $) | Growth Rate (%) | Key Applications | Trend Drivers |
|---|---|---|---|---|
| North America | 1200 | 5.5 | Residential, Commercial | Smart Home Technology |
| Europe | 1100 | 4.8 | Industrial, Automotive | Sustainability Initiatives |
| Asia-Pacific | 1500 | 6.2 | Commercial, Infrastructure | Urban Development |
| Latin America | 600 | 3.5 | Residential, Commercial | Economic Growth |
| Middle East & Africa | 400 | 4.0 | Commercial, Energy | Investment in Infrastructure |

As the demand for switch panels grows, understanding consumer preferences becomes crucial. Buyers are increasingly focused on features that enhance usability. Intuitive interfaces are a priority, allowing users to operate panels with minimal instruction. Touch-sensitive technology and customizable layouts offer greater control and personalization.
Safety remains a key concern. Buyers look for panels with built-in safety mechanisms, such as overload protection and indicator lights. Aesthetic appeal is also important. Many consumers seek sleek designs that blend seamlessly into their home or office environments. This demand pushes manufacturers to innovate continuously.
